Study of the 55Mn(p,n) reaction in the proton energy range from 3.5 to 7.5 MeV

The mechanism of the 55Mn(p,n) reaction has been studied. The differentail cross section were measured as a function of the proton energy. The angular distributions of outgoing neutrons were also obtained at proton energies of Esub(p)=4.12 and 6.00 MeV. The experimental angular distributions prove that there is no significant contribution of the direct processes to the reaction yield. The excitation functions observe characteristic peaks brought about by an increasing number of compound nucleus decay channels with the increasing proton energy. The compound nucleus equilibrium statistical theory is concluded to provide a quite satisfactory description of the cross sections observed for the reaction in the 3.5 - 7.5 MeV proton energy range
